Some more squiggleys, seasoned and brought over from The Other Place.

A method that is nominally authored by LauraT which has been around in its base form since God was a boy, it's a nice wee playground that is as easy as chips.

Specifics aside, it is basically a play via an entry off a pullback to an ma, with a directional bias on top. I added my own specific version of that here.

As I said, old as the hills.

Nothing at all wrong with that, especially if it adds another pile to the stash under the bed - which as you can see here, it does.

Now, reason I post it here, is actually to show once again, as Alias has been doing over in his yard, that just because one trader does something one way, you aren't allowed to do it another...to make it your own.

With this, it's all about the execution. The method as per Laura, is that you run it as a small scale swing trade, letting the trade ''breathe'', with a big stop and sit it out while it does its thing. Aiming for the ADR or other significant level. Well, that's not for me - surprise, surprise...

Instead, I go in heavy at the best price I can get and then stack on top as it moves. Then first sign of a stall - out.

Sure, there is a middle ground and it would be one that someone like Alias would probably tread, by splitting your exits and leaving one to run and I will show below how that would actually have been a brilliant play for this trade.

For me, I don't care. I've made my cash and if I wanted to, I could get in again later on the trip North if I really wanted to.

Anyway, here's the set-up and trade.
